WebApr 11, 2024 · Nevus: A nevus is a mole on the eye. It can be black or brown and is usually benign. Melanoma: A black spot on the eye could also be a sign of melanoma, which is a type of cancer that can occur in the eye. This is a rare condition, but it is important to have any unusual spots on the eye checked by a doctor. Eye floaters and flashes are both caused by the natural shrinking of the gel-like fluid in your eye (vitreous) that happens as you age. Floaters appear in your field of vision as small shapes, while flashes can look like lightning or camera flashes. Floaters are very common and typically don’t require treatment.
